【摘要】 海洋声学探测技术用于海洋物理及海洋特定目标特性探测,是人类认识海洋、开发和利用海洋丰富资源必不可少的海洋高技术。文中全面介绍了海洋声学探测技术的技术结构以及致力于此技术研究的国内外主要研究机构,着重对比分析了国内外海洋声学探测技术的发展现状与趋势,并总结出我国该领域现存在的问题。结果表明我国海洋声学探测技术水平与国外相差10 a左右,未来需靠长期稳定支持、按需开展研究、加大基础工业投资以及提高材料与工艺水平等措施推进我国海洋声学技术的良性发展。

【Abstract】 Ocean acoustic detection technologies are applied in the measurement of marine physical parameters and specific marine target characteristics. They serve as essential ocean high technologies for mankind to understand the ocean and to exploit and utilize rich marine resources. This paper provides an overview of the structure of ocean acoustic detection technologies, as well as the major institutes and companies engaged in the research of these technologies at home and overseas. It focuses on the comparative analysis of the development status and trends of these technologies in China and overseas, and summarizes some problems of domestic technologies. The results show that a decade of development gap exists between the ocean acoustic technologies in China and in world leading countries. Thus some measures, such as long-term stable support, on-demand research, investment increase in fundamental industries, and improvement of the manufacturing levels of materials and processes, must be taken to promote the fast and healthy development of China’s ocean acoustic technologies.
